About Sandra McQuinn, LPC, LCDC, School Counselor Sandra McQuinn is a Licensed Professional Counselor (LPC), Licensed Chemical Dependency Counselor (LCDC), and Certified School Counselor who brings a broad, compassionate, and experience-driven approach to helping individuals navigate life’s challenges. Her work spans educational, clinical, and community settings, serving clients from fourth grade through adulthood, including veterans, families, and seniors. Throughout her career, Sandra has served in diverse roles such as school counselor, prison counselor, Job Corps counselor, homeless veterans counselor, Suboxone therapist, and equine-assisted therapy counselor. She has extensive experience in trauma recovery, PTSD—particularly among veterans—substance use treatment, and family or relationship rebuilding. Her approach is focused on helping individuals develop practical tools to heal, grow, and thrive, whether that involves finding meaningful work, restoring peace in relationships, or rebuilding life after hardship. Sandra has a deep appreciation for experiential and holistic methods of healing. She is especially passionate about equine-assisted therapy and pet-assisted interventions, and has personally trained dogs to become licensed therapy dogs. She encourages clients to experience the comfort, grounding, and emotional healing that animals can provide. Rooted in strong clinical knowledge and spiritual understanding, Sandra also offers Christian counseling for those who wish to integrate faith into their therapeutic journey. Above all, she believes in empowering individuals to recognize their strengths, overcome obstacles, and create lasting, meaningful change in their lives.
